This damaged 1 Million B.- Pengo Hungary note is a standard circulation banknote issued by the Hungarian National Bank. It is a brown note that is dated 1946, bear the signatures of Imre Oltvanyi, Lajos Farago, and Artur Szekely, and measures 168 x 85 mm. Its obverse side features Lajos Kossuth. Its reverse side shows the crowned coat of arms, people, trees, and boats from Meszoly Geza’s painting Fisherman’s Hut on Lake Balaton. The note does not have a security thread or watermark. Because it is a damaged note, it may have tears, folding, and/or major stains. Degree of damage may vary.
